In a recent statement, Jonathan Kuminga expressed his determination to prioritize performance rather than seek clarification about his role within the Golden State Warriors' offense as he enters his fifth NBA season. The young forward emphasized that he won’t "waste my energy" inquiring about his position, highlighting a mature approach to his development and contributions to the team.
Kuminga's mindset reflects a growing understanding of the dynamics within the Warriors' roster, as he aims to make a significant impact regardless of the specific expectations placed upon him. With the team's evolving strategies and player rotations, he recognizes that adaptability is crucial.
